Optimization and improvement on the fire protection measures in the transformer area at TQNPP

The transformer is one major equipment in nuclear power plant. It would result in incalculable loss in safe operation and economic benefits in case of a transformer fire. Since the commercial operation of two units, many improvements have been made by TQNPP to enhance the transformer fire prevention and fire emergency response to ensure safety of the plant fire protection These improvements include re-selection and arrangement of the pipeline and sprinklers in the water spray extinguishing system in the transformer area, change in the way of fire water discharge in the transformer area, optimization of the fire detection system and addition of transformer oil chromatographic online monitoring system. As a result of the above improvements, the fire safety level of the plant transformer has been enhanced. (authors)
